A smooth first run matters: stillOS aims to make it painless
A confusing 30‑minute setup multiplied across thousands of endpoints becomes a payroll line, not a product feature. stillOS is a new Linux distribution built around that problem: reduce friction for non‑technical users during first use, and make updates less of a trap for IT.
“We got annoyed with Windows making us the product, and Linux being too complicated. So we made stillOS. We believe stillOS is the first truly consumer ready Linux distribution. Thanks to atomic updates, stillOS is able to stay as stable as a rock while still bringing you new features. App and OS updates are automatic, so there’s no need to worry about keeping your OS and apps up to date.”
, stillOS website
In a ZDNET review the distro was described as “aimed at consumers, ” said to “make it incredibly easy to start using Linux, ” and called “one of the best Linux onboarding experiences” the reviewer had seen (ZDNET reviewer). The praise is strong, but the same review also flags stability and UX issues that matter for enterprise adoption.
Priority gaps: the issues IT should know first
- Layout switching can break sessions. The reviewer reports repeated logouts, required reboots, and at least one case where they could not log back in without rebooting. After several layout switches the desktop became unresponsive and needed a hard reboot.
- Atomic updates are claimed but not documented. stillOS advertises background, atomic updates that apply on reboot; the reviewer observed this behavior but the underlying implementation (ostree/rpm-ostree/transactional-update/Nix/custom) is not specified. Without documentation, teams cannot verify rollback guarantees, signed updates, or auditability.
- Migration guidance and app compatibility are thin. The installer groups apps by category (including an LLMs category), but it’s unclear whether listed tools are native packages, PWAs, web shortcuts, or links to cloud services. That ambiguity matters when you must support Windows‑dependent workflows.
- Vendor and legal details are missing. The review does not confirm licensing, closed‑source components, firmware blobs, or any OEM preinstall partnerships. Those are essential for compliance and procurement decisions.
What stillOS gets right right now
- Familiar desktop by default. It uses GNOME under the hood but configures panels, icons, and a system tray to feel recognizable to Windows users, which reduces training overhead.
- Centralized onboarding (First Steps app). Users can pick apps by category, choose a layout, configure displays and devices, connect online accounts, and join the stillHQ community, all from one place.
- App selection organized for newcomers. Installer categories include web, productivity, music, creative, gaming, utilities, and an LLMs category. The review lists productivity names shown during setup (OnlyOffice, LibreOffice, Planify, Todoist, Trello, monday.com, ClickUp, HubSpot) but does not clarify packaging types (native installer vs. PWA vs. cloud link).
- Background, atomic-style updates. The distro applies updates in the background and activates them on reboot, which, if implemented with a reliable transactional backend and rollback, reduces partial‑upgrade breakage for non‑technical users.
How to evaluate stillOS for pilots and deployments
Don’t treat the ZDNET review as a final verdict. Treat it as a single, useful data point. If you’re responsible for procurement or endpoint strategy, run a short, focused pilot and ask for documentation up front.
- Pilot size & length. Start with 25-50 non‑critical endpoints for 4-6 weeks. That’s large enough to surface hardware compatibility and helpdesk trends but small enough to contain risk.
- Test acceptance criteria. Example goals: under 5 new helpdesk tickets per 100 pilot users per week tied to OS issues; atomic update rollback success rate 100% in test runs; layout‑switch operations complete without need for hard reboots.
- Scripted tests to run. Switch layouts repeatedly, apply updates and reboot, simulate interrupted updates, and validate peripherals (printers, Bluetooth). Test any included LLM tools for whether they run locally, require cloud connectors, or simply provision shortcuts.
- Ask for these documents. Update backend (which transactional system is used), rollback procedure and recovery time, signed update model, list of included LLMs and AI tools (names and versions), MDM/fleet management integration options, and a full licensing list for shipped binaries and any closed‑source components.
Practical IT checklist: questions to bring to stillOS or your vendor
- Which atomic‑update backend does stillOS use (ostree/rpm‑ostree/transactional‑update/Nix/custom)? Provide docs.
- Exactly how do rollbacks work and how long do they take in a real recovery scenario?
- Are updates signed and auditable? Is there an update log/manifest you can verify?
- What MDM, fleet management, or config‑management tools are supported (e.g., Ansible, Salt, JumpCloud, proprietary MDMs)?
- Which LLMs and AI tools are included by name, version, and delivery method (local binary, container, cloud connector, or PWA)?
- Provide a complete licensing and third‑party components list, including firmware and proprietary drivers.
- Are there announced OEM partnerships or a hardware compatibility matrix? If not, what validation testing has been run on mainstream consumer hardware?
- What security hardening is present out of the box (AppArmor/SELinux, secure boot, disk encryption defaults)?
Why this matters to business leaders
Onboarding is an operational cost. Lowering it affects training budgets, helpdesk load, and rollout time. Atomic updates that truly allow safe, fast updates with instant rollback reduce risk exposure at scale, but only if the implementation is transparent and tested.
stillOS combines sensible choices, a recognizable UI, a single onboarding app, categorized app selection (including an LLM category), and background updates, into a package that eliminates many early annoyances. That combination is precisely the kind of user experience enterprise deployments need. The open questions and reported bugs, however, are operational blockers until proven fixed and documented.

Key questions: quick answers
- Is stillOS easy for new users?
The ZDNET reviewer found the onboarding flow intuitive and called it “one of the best Linux onboarding experiences” they’d seen. The First Steps app centralizes setup actions so non‑technical users can pick apps, layouts, and devices without terminal work.
- Does stillOS use atomic updates?
stillOS advertises background, atomic updates that apply on reboot (stillOS website). The reviewer observed atomic‑style behavior, but the underlying update technology and rollback guarantees were not documented in the review, verify with the project.
- Can I customize the desktop without Linux skills?
Yes. The First Steps app exposes layout presets (Windows‑like, macOS, GNOME, elementaryOS‑like, ChromeOS‑like) and GNOME extensions so users can change appearance and behavior without CLI knowledge.
- Are there stability problems to worry about?
The reviewer reported layout switching that sometimes required repeated reboots and a case where the desktop became unresponsive and needed a hard reboot. These are material issues to test in a pilot.
- Does stillOS include LLM tools out of the box?
The installer shows an LLMs category during app selection, but the review does not list specific LLM packages or whether the tools are local binaries, containers, cloud connectors, or PWAs. Confirm exact titles and delivery methods.
- Is stillOS ready to be preinstalled on consumer PCs?
The design is close to “consumer‑ready, ” but as of the review there were no confirmed OEM preinstall partnerships or published hardware certification lists. That needs confirmation before OEM deployment.
- Is stillOS fully open source?
The review does not specify licensing details or the presence of closed‑source components. Ask for a complete licensing manifest and third‑party components list before commercial use.
Bottom line
stillOS delivers a thoughtful onboarding experience that addresses the most costly part of an OS switch: first run and configuration. The combination of a familiar UI, a central First Steps app, categorized app selection (including an LLMs category), and background updates is rare and valuable for mainstream users.
However, reported stability issues around layout switching, the lack of published details about the update backend and rollback mechanics, and missing licensing/OEM information mean IT teams should treat stillOS as a pilot candidate today, not a ready drop‑in replacement for mass endpoint fleets.
